Transaction 61aebaa231063bfe5449cae3751a63e5103edab801757cdefcc229f3e44ccdb8

block
32ce6d98dfdafd72d5f3484853072f4f66c905519f05e601b8246c3dad87ab11

1 Input

8 Outputs